Assembled my MS2-V3.0 board today. Everything went smoothly apart from putting in the SP232 UART chip in backwards. Rather than risk damaging the board by sucking it out I decided to cut the pins off. Now I need another UART.
The one that came with the (DIYAutoTune) kit was an SP232. Can I replace this with a MAX232 which are cheaply available at my local supplier? Does it matter what variant? I have a CPE+, NG4, N and IN variant to choose from.

Re: Can I replace SP232AEP with MAX232?
We cross shop a couple of brands to get the best deal on parts for our kits; the main difference is the SP232AEP is made by Exar and the MAX232 by Maxim or Texas Instruments. The variations you mention decode to:
CPE+ = Maxim, 0 to 70 degrees C
NG4 = TI, 0 to 70 degrees C
N = TI, -40 to 85 degrees C - this is the one you want.
IN = TI, 0 to 70 degrees C

Re: Can I replace SP232AEP with MAX232?
Thanks Matt.
Looking at the datasheet it appears the MAX232N requires 1.0uF charge pump caps instead of 0.1uF ones, and it looks like the ones in the schematic are 0.1uF. I take it I should replace these as well?

Re: Can I replace SP232AEP with MAX232?
The MAX232A variants can use 0.1 uF's.
